Over the course of human existence, our need to fit in and be accepted became the foundation of our survival. In today’s modern world, we aren’t worried about being exiled from our tribe and flung into the wild to be eaten. Although, some would argue that being an online outcast or social media pariah would be on par.
This week on Not Just Money, our hosts explore the current definitions of the performative self and how that translates to our money habits and money identity. Who we are, who we project ourselves to be are deeply entwined with our relationship to money because money is one of the most powerful stages of which identity is performed.
